MR. PRESIDING JUSTICE LYONS delivered the opinion of the court.

Richard A. Keefe, the respondent in a contempt proceeding, appeals from a decree finding him guilty of contempt and imposing a fine of $5,000 and additional penalties which will be discussed later in this opinion.
